The Opportunity
Based in Wedgefield, WA, the Administration Officer will play a key role in supporting our business goals by delivering high-quality administrative support and providing professional customer service.
This is a 12-month fixed-term contract with the potential to become permanent.
In this role, you will:
- Deliver excellent administration and customer service to allocated contracts and sites.
- Build and maintain positive working relationships with stakeholders and support functions to meet and exceed customer needs.
- Maintain accurate data records and ensure end-to-end processes are executed in line with company policies and finance timelines.
- Continuously enhance service delivery by learning new technical skills and developing existing capabilities.
About You
You’re someone who takes pride in delivering accurate, timely, and professional support. You thrive in a fast-paced environment, are confident working with different stakeholders, and enjoy being part of a team that’s committed to sustainability.
What you’ll bring:
- Intermediate competency with the MS Office Suite, particularly Excel
- Strong communication skills with the ability to influence and manage expectations
- Keen attention to detail and a proactive approach to problem-solving
- Experience with Salesforce is highly regarded but not essential
